Назад | Перейти на главную страницу

файловая система ext4 сломана

У меня есть synology nas с внутренним жестким диском (уши wd 2 ТБ). На этом диске есть ошибки SMART. Я взял диск и встроил его во внешний USB-футляр. Затем я загрузил Linux mint и попытался смонтировать раздел данных:

$ mount -t ext4 /dev/sdc5
[ 5875.123929] EXT4-fs (sdc5): VFS: Can't find ext4 filesystem

комментарий-1 Вот подробные данные, это не sdb, это sdc5.

[ 3986.299096] scsi 3:0:0:0: Direct-Access     WDC WD20 EARS-00MVWB0          PQ: 0 ANSI: 2
...
[ 3993.436189]  sdb: sdb1 sdb2 sdb3 < sdb5 >
...    
[ 3993.519917] sd 3:0:0:0: [sdb] Attached SCSI disk

Device Boot      Start         End      Blocks   Id  System
/dev/sdc1             256     4980735     2490240   fd  Linux raid autodetect
/dev/sdc2         4980736     9175039     2097152   fd  Linux raid autodetect
/dev/sdc3         9437184  3907015007  1948788912    f  W95 Ext'd (LBA)
/dev/sdc5         9453280  3907015007  1948780864   fd  Linux raid autodetect

Я безуспешно пробовал fsck.ext4 на устройстве:

...
the superblock is corrupt, and you might try running e2fsck with an alternate superblock:
e2fsck -b 8193 <device>
...

пробовал это:

e2fsck -b 8193 /dev/sdc5
--> same error.

Можно ли перестроить файловую систему без повреждения данных?

Вы уверены, что файловая система находится на / dev / sdc? Это означало бы, что диск не будет разбит на разделы, а файловая система займет весь диск. Хотя это вполне возможно, но это не так. Возможно, работает mount / dev / sdc1? Что говорит cat / proc / partitions? Вы уверены, что диск отображается как sdc? Если он подключен к USB, вы можете, например, проверить вывод dmesg.

Похоже, у вас есть raid-разделы на устройстве / dev / sdc. Если это raid-раздел, прямое монтирование не работает. Проверьте вывод

cat /proc/mdstat

Там вы сможете увидеть такие устройства, как md0, md1 ... mdn. После этого вы сможете монтировать свои рейдовые устройства через /dev/md<x>.